Gov Kefas Suspends Defection Rally Over Kidnapped Kebbi School Girls

… A new date to be announce

By Emmanuel Awari-Jalingo

Taraba State Governor, Agbu Kefas has shifted his scheduled defection to the All Progressive Congress (APC) over the unfortunate incident that led to the kidnapped of school girls in Kebbi state.

The governor noted that he is prioritizing humanity over politics and a new date for his defection rally would be announced.

“In the light of the deeply troubling situation of the kidnap of innocent school girls in Kebbi state, I have taken the solemn decision to postpone my scheduled movement to APC.

“At a moment when our nation is once again confronted with the painful reality of insecurity, solidarity and compassion must rise above politics.

“The safety of our children, the must vulnerable and precious members of our society is far more important than any political activity or ceremony.

“Today my heart is with the families of the abducted children and the government and people of Kebbi state and every Nigerian who feels the weight of this tragic incident, especially President Bola Tinubu.

“As a governor who has promised security, education and protection of the vulnerable, I believe it is morally right and nationally responsible to suspend all political events until the situation receives the urgent attention it deserves. “

He further called on security operatives to intensify efforts to ensure the safe return of the girls.
